FIS Enhances Cross-Asset Trading and Risk Suite to Level Playing Field for Smaller Firms

FIS has announced significant strategic advancements to its Cross-Asset Trading and Risk Suite, aimed at streamlining operations for investment firms of all sizes. The updated platform integrates order, portfolio, position, and risk management into a single, flexible system. By replacing disconnected legacy systems and manual processes, the suite allows smaller firms to access sophisticated trading tools and cross-asset strategies that were previously the exclusive domain of major global players, according to the company.

The enhancement introduces new SaaS capabilities tailored for alternative investments and expanded support for both public and private market strategies on the buy side. To improve operational efficiency, FIS has implemented digitised dashboards and AI-driven tools designed to optimise the user experience. According to Matt Stauffer, Head of Trading and Asset Services at FIS, these updates are intended to eliminate the barriers created by complex markets and fragmented technology, enabling firms to deploy capital more effectively.
